大塚 公彦

Kimihiko Otsuka

Profile

Kimihiko Otsuka is a Japanese politician currently serving as a member of the Hyogo Prefectural Assembly, representing the Kita Ward of Kobe. First elected in April 2023, he previously worked at Suntory Holdings and served as a secretary to House of Representatives member Kazuyoshi Akaba. A father of three, Otsuka emphasizes his background in corporate finance and journalism to advocate for regional development and community-focused policies. He is committed to addressing local transportation challenges and fostering a prosperous future for his district through a platform of sincerity and challenge.

Details

Born
June 24, 1978 · 48 years old
Birth place
Nada Ward, Kobe, Japan
Education
Kobe University
Career
Suntory Holdings employee, newspaper reporter, secretary to a member of the House of Representatives
